A mum-of-one says she and her seven-month-old baby have been left in freezing conditions amid claims the windows and doors of her property won't shut properly.
Olivia Ashworth, 20, claims her young daughter is constantly sick with a cold, and says she's having to waste hundreds of pounds a month on heating her home in Whitefield.
She moved into the maisonette in August last year, and claims she's made repeated attempts to contact her housing association, Onward Housing, to try and get the problem sorted.
READ MORE: Authorities 'underestimated' risks posed by man who killed sister on caravan holiday
Video footage from inside the mum's house shows her able to run her fingers underneath the doors and between the gaps in her windows - which she says is making the house unliveable.
After being contacted by the M.E.N, Onward Housing apologised and say since they were made aware of the issue, they have contacted Ms Ashworth and have arranged a date to carry out the repairs.
"I've been asking for someone to look at it since I moved in," she said, speaking to the M.E.N. "It constantly feels like I have my windows open, they are basically hanging off.
"I have a young baby living with me and it's so cold. I am constantly having to take her to the doctors with a cold and my house is always stocked up with Calpol.
"I'm sick to death of having to sit in a freezing cold house. It's beyond a joke and the housing association don't seem to care about the conditions we are living in."
The mum claims Onward Housing sent someone to look at her property a few weeks ago, and was informed that work was booked in for March 1. But later that day she claims she got a call saying the contractor was sick.
